How Your Help to Buy Valuation Works

1

Book Online or Call

Simply select your property type and preferred appointment time using our online booking system, or call our team to arrange a convenient slot. We offer flexible appointments across LE3 5 and can usually accommodate your preferred date and time. Our booking system will ask for your property address and basic details about the property to ensure the right valuer is assigned.

2

Property Inspection

One of our RICS registered valuers will visit your property to conduct a thorough inspection. The inspection typically takes 30-60 minutes depending on the property size and type. Our valuer will measure the property, note its condition, and take photographs for the report. They will also check access to all areas including loft space, any outbuildings, and the garage if applicable.

3

Receive Your Report

Within 5-7 working days of the inspection, you will receive your official RICS Red Book valuation report. This document is required by the Help to Buy scheme administrator and meets all government requirements for equity loan redemption. The report includes the market value, comparable evidence, and all necessary documentation to proceed with your redemption.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is a Help to Buy valuation?

A Help to Buy valuation is a RICS Red Book compliant property valuation required by the government when you want to redeem your equity loan. Our qualified valuer will assess the current market value of your property in LE3 5, which determines how much you need to pay to repay the government loan. This is not the same as a mortgage valuation or a building survey - it is specifically for the Help to Buy scheme and must meet strict RICS requirements. The valuation is valid for three months from the date of inspection.

What happens if my property value has decreased?

If your property in LE3 5 is worth less than when you purchased it through Help to Buy, you will need to repay the equity loan based on the current market value. This may mean repaying less than you originally borrowed if the property value has fallen. Given that LE3 5 saw a 15.2% price decrease in the last year, this is a real consideration for many homeowners in the area. Our valuers will provide an accurate current market value based on recent comparable sales in your specific postcode sector to ensure you know exactly where you stand.

Can I use my mortgage valuation for Help to Buy redemption?

No, a Help to Buy redemption requires a specific RICS Red Book valuation that meets government requirements - a mortgage valuation will not satisfy the Help to Buy scheme administrator. A mortgage valuation is typically a brief assessment for lending purposes and does not meet the rigorous standards required for equity loan redemption. You will need a dedicated Help to Buy valuation from a RICS registered valuer, which is what we provide for homeowners in LE3 5.
